My take on this sketch.


It's not too different.  I used the airplane PI because my brother just retired from the Navy and he worked on planes, jets and helicopters.  I stitched some twine between the airplane layer and blue layer.  Added the clouds and plane die-cuts to the side.  Put the sentiment on a cloud and sponged some ink around the edges.  I used watercolors to color in my image and sponged some ink around the image, thought it look like it was in the clouds.  Did a little doodling on the bottom blue layer.
